Ranking of Kentucky Counties By Number of Deaths in 2018

Updated on June 21, 2025.

Based on the US Census Vintage data estimates, in 2018, the Number of Deaths for Kentucky was 48.42K. Among all Kentucky counties, Jefferson County had the highest number of deaths (8.09K), followed by Fayette County (2.59K), and Kenton County (1.55K).

Rank County Number of Deaths
1 Jefferson County 8086
2 Fayette County 2588
3 Kenton County 1545
4 Daviess County 1102
5 Warren County 1043
6 Boone County 944
7 Hardin County 908
8 Campbell County 903
9 Madison County 876
10 Pulaski County 859
11 McCracken County 803
12 Pike County 801
13 Laurel County 714
14 Boyd County 672
15 Bullitt County 668
16 Christian County 644
17 Hopkins County 607
18 Franklin County 571
19 Floyd County 556
20 Barren County 526
21 Henderson County 508
22 Jessamine County 497
23 Whitley County 496
24 Greenup County 495
25 Scott County 470
26 Nelson County 461
27 Graves County 455
28 Oldham County 444
29 Marshall County 426
30 Perry County 421
31 Clark County 418
32 Harlan County 410
33 Knox County 406
34 Calloway County 397
35 Bell County 392
36 Shelby County 381
37 Muhlenberg County 370
38 Grayson County 367
39 Johnson County 357
40 Carter County 344
41 Boyle County 340
42 Letcher County 333
43 Logan County 323
44 Montgomery County 311
45 Taylor County 310
46 Mercer County 296
47 Lincoln County 288
48 Ohio County 273
49 Meade County 271
50 Breckinridge County 270
51 Clay County 261
52 Allen County 259
53 Russell County 252
54 Wayne County 250
55 Woodford County 249
56 Grant County 244
57 Anderson County 243
57 McCreary County 243
58 Lawrence County 238
59 Bourbon County 235
59 Marion County 235
60 Harrison County 232
60 Rowan County 232
61 Mason County 231
62 Hart County 225
63 Adair County 223
64 Estill County 219
65 Rockcastle County 217
66 Breathitt County 205
67 Simpson County 204
68 Henry County 199
69 Garrard County 196
70 Union County 195
71 Knott County 193
72 Casey County 189
73 Powell County 186
74 Larue County 185
75 Lewis County 181
76 Magoffin County 176
77 Jackson County 175
78 Leslie County 173
79 Trigg County 172
80 Webster County 168
81 Butler County 165
82 Pendleton County 164
83 Fleming County 163
84 Caldwell County 162
85 Green County 156
86 Bath County 154
87 Monroe County 152
88 Todd County 148
89 Martin County 146
90 Edmonson County 140
90 Spencer County 140
91 Morgan County 135
92 Carroll County 132
93 Clinton County 131
93 Livingston County 131
94 Washington County 130
95 Owen County 129
96 Crittenden County 127
97 Metcalfe County 123
98 McLean County 122
99 Ballard County 118
100 Gallatin County 114
101 Lee County 107
102 Menifee County 105
103 Lyon County 103
104 Trimble County 101
105 Bracken County 100
106 Wolfe County 99
107 Fulton County 98
108 Nicholas County 95
109 Cumberland County 94
110 Hancock County 90
111 Elliott County 83
112 Owsley County 74
113 Hickman County 63
114 Carlisle County 60
115 Robertson County 35
